Output 50d5fccbdfd86b6d75a360b02e25f35b8952f27df63722f6736658f49933be97:1

value
44932900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4af7e90350269695081c85bf5c3404476a64b495 OP_EQUAL
address
38XQuqovEgn9VDf6pfeYmi52SJ5je31wHW
transaction
50d5fccbdfd86b6d75a360b02e25f35b8952f27df63722f6736658f49933be97
spent
true